Exploring human evolution through a spiritual lens, the book presents the argument that humanity is shaped by a divine plan rather than mere biological processes. Hudson examines the origins of life, the unique connection between humans and the divine, and the role of spirituality in evolution. Drawing from religious texts, scientific research, and philosophical insights, the work is structured into two main parts: evolution and psychology, and their relationship with Christian theism. This thought-provoking text invites readers to reflect on spirituality's impact on their lives.
